In the wake of the global pandemic, many professionals have shifted to remote work, leading to the emergence of what some are calling pajama culture. This trend highlights a growing preference for comfort over traditional professionalism during online meetings. As video conferencing tools like Zoom have become staples in our work routines, the notion of dressing to impress has been replaced by a more relaxed approach, where participants often appear in cozy loungewear. Studies indicate that more than 70% of remote workers choose to wear comfortable clothes for virtual meetings, signaling a significant shift in workplace norms.
This transformation raises the question: Is comfort becoming the new standard for professionalism? The boundaries between personal and professional spaces have blurred, allowing for greater flexibility in how employees express themselves. While some argue that this casual attire might undermine workplace seriousness, others contend that comfortable clothing can enhance productivity and creativity. As companies continue to adapt to this changing landscape, the rise of pajama culture may just redefine future workplace attire, challenging the long-standing conventions of business dress codes.
